Delicious Arroz con Salchichas in a Rice Cooker: A Step-by-Step Guide

Arroz con salchichas, a traditional Latin American dish, is a staple in many households. This flavorful and comforting meal consists of rice cooked with sausages, vegetables, and spices. While it’s commonly prepared on the stovetop, using a rice cooker can simplify the process and ensure perfect results every time. In this article, we’ll explore the benefits of using a rice cooker and provide a step-by-step guide on how to make arroz con salchichas in a rice cooker.

Ingredients and Equipment Needed

To make arroz con salchichas in a rice cooker, you’ll need the following ingredients and equipment:

  • 1 cup of uncooked white or brown rice
  • 2 cups of water or chicken broth
  • 1 tablespoon of olive oil
  • 1 onion, diced
  • 2 cloves of garlic, minced
  • 1 pound of sausages (such as chorizo or Spanish sausage), sliced
  • 1 cup of mixed vegetables (such as peas, carrots, and corn)
  • 1 teaspoon of cumin
  • 1 teaspoon of paprika
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h cilantro, chopped (optional)

Equipment needed:

  • Rice cooker
  • Cutting board
  • Knife
  • Measuring cups and spoons
  • Wooden spoon or spatula

Step-by-Step Instructions

Now that we have all the ingredients and equipment ready, let’s move on to the step-by-step instructions for making arroz con salchichas in a rice cooker:

Step 1: Prepare the Ingredients

  • Rinse the rice in a fine-mesh strainer and drain well.
  • Heat the olive oil in a pan over medium heat. Add the diced onion and cook until translucent, about 3-4 minutes.
  • Add the minced garlic and cook for another minute, until fragrant.
  • Add the sliced sausages and cook until browned, about 5 minutes.
  • Add the mixed vegetables, cumin, paprika, salt, and pepper. Cook for 2-3 minutes, until the vegetables are tender.

Step 2: Add Ingredients to the Rice Cooker

  • Add the cooked sausage and vegetable mixture to the rice cooker.
  • Add the rinsed rice to the rice cooker.
  • Pour in the water or chicken broth, making sure that the liquid level is at the recommended level for your rice cooker.
  • Stir gently to combine all the ingredients.

Step 3: Cook the Arroz con Salchichas

  • Turn on the rice cooker and select the “white rice” or “mixed rice” setting.
  • Let the rice cooker do its magic! Depending on the type of rice and the rice cooker model, cooking time may vary. Typically, it takes around 20-30 minutes for the rice to cook and the liquid to be absorbed.

Step 4: Serve and Enjoy

  • Once the rice cooker beeps, indicating that the cooking cycle is complete, fluff the arroz con salchichas with a wooden spoon or spatula.
  • Taste and adjust the seasoning as needed.
  • Serve hot, garnished with chopped fresh cilantro if desired.

Tips and Variations

To take your arroz con salchichas to the next level, try these tips and variations:

  • Use different types of sausage: Experiment with various sausages, such as chorizo, Spanish sausage, or even Italian sausage, to change up the flavor profile.
  • Add some heat: If you like spicy food, add some diced jalapeños or serrano peppers to the sausage and vegetable mixture.
  • Mix in some beans: Cooked black beans, kidney beans, or pinto beans can be added to the arroz con salchichas for extra protein and fiber.
  • Try different spices: Paprika and cumin are traditional spices used in arroz con salchichas, but you can also experiment with other spices, such as saffron, thyme, or oregano, to create a unique flavor.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

When making arroz con salchichas in a rice cooker, there are a few common mistakes to avoid:

  • Insufficient liquid: Make sure to use the recommended amount of liquid for your rice cooker, as insufficient liquid can result in undercooked or dry rice.
  • Overmixing: Avoid overmixing the ingredients, as this can cause the rice to become mushy or sticky.
  • Not fluffing the rice: After cooking, fluff the arroz con salchichas with a wooden spoon or spatula to separate the grains and create a fluffy texture.

What is Arroz con Salchichas and where does it originate from?

Arroz con Salchichas is a traditional Latin American dish that translates to “rice with sausages” in English. It is a simple yet flavorful meal made with rice, sausages, and various spices. The dish is believed to have originated from Latin America, where rice and sausages are staple ingredients in many countries.

The exact country of origin is unclear, but it is widely popular in countries such as Puerto Rico, Dominican Republic, and Cuba. Each country has its own variation of the dish, with different types of sausages and spices used. However, the basic ingredients and cooking method remain the same, making it a beloved dish throughout Latin America.

What type of sausages can I use for Arroz con Salchichas?

The type of sausage used for Arroz con Salchichas can vary depending on personal preference and regional traditions. Some popular options include chorizo, longaniza, and morcilla. Chorizo is a spicy Spanish sausage that adds a bold flavor to the dish, while longaniza is a milder sausage with a sweeter flavor. Morcilla is a type of blood sausage that adds a rich, savory flavor.

You can also use other types of sausages such as Italian sausage or breakfast sausage, but keep in mind that the flavor and texture may be different. It’s best to use a sausage that is flavorful and has a good balance of spices, as this will enhance the overall flavor of the dish.

Can I make Arroz con Salchichas without a rice cooker?

Yes, you can make Arroz con Salchichas without a rice cooker. In fact, traditional recipes often call for cooking the rice and sausages in a large pot on the stovetop. To do this, simply heat some oil in a large pot, add the sausages and cook until browned, then add the rice, water, and spices.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at to low and simmer, covered, until the rice is cooked and the liquid has been absorbed.

However, using a rice cooker can make the process easier and faster. Rice cookers are designed to cook rice to the perfect texture, and they can also be used to cook other ingredients such as sausages and vegetables. Simply add all the ingredients to the rice cooker and let it do the work for you.

How long does it take to cook Arroz con Salchichas in a rice cooker?

The cooking time for Arroz con Salchichas in a rice cooker can vary depending on the type of rice cooker and the amount of ingredients used. Generally, it takes around 20-30 minutes to cook the dish in a rice cooker. This includes the time it takes for the rice cooker to heat up, cook the rice and sausages, and switch to the “keep warm” mode.

It’s best to check the rice cooker’s instructions for specific cooking times and guidelines. Some rice cookers may have a “quick cook” or “express” mode that can reduce the cooking time to around 10-15 minutes. However, this may affect the texture and flavor of the dish.

Can I add other ingredients to Arroz con Salchichas?

Yes, you can add other ingredients to Arroz con Salchichas to make it more flavorful and nutritious. Some popular additions include vegetables such as peas, carrots, and onions, as well as spices and herbs such as cumin, oregano, and cilantro. You can also add some diced tomatoes or tomato sauce to give the dish a burst of flavor.

Other ingredients you can add include beans, potatoes, and bell peppers. Simply sauté the ingredients in a little oil before adding the rice and sausages to the rice cooker. This will help to bring out the flavors and textures of the ingredients.

Is Arroz con Salchichas a healthy dish?

Arroz con Salchichas can be a healthy dish if made with the right ingredients and cooking methods. Brown rice is a good source of fiber and nutrients, while sausages can provide protein and iron. However, some sausages can be high in sodium and saturated fat, so it’s best to choose a low-sodium option or use a small amount of sausage.

To make the dish healthier, you can also add plenty of vegetables and use herbs and spices for flavor instead of salt and sugar. Additionally, using a small amount of oil and choosing a low-fat sausage can help to reduce the calorie and fat content of the dish.

Can I serve Arroz con Salchichas as a main course or side dish?

Arroz con Salchichas can be served as both a main course and a side dish. As a main course, it can be served with a side of salad or steamed vegetables. As a side dish, it can be served alongside grilled meats, stews, or roasted vegetables.

The dish is versatile and can be served at any time of day, whether it’s for breakfast, lunch, or dinner. You can also serve it at parties or gatherings, as it’s easy to make in large quantities and can be served buffet-style.
